Model Variations and Trims

The 2026 Ford Mustang will be available in a wide range of model variations and trims, each with its own unique features and specifications.

The base EcoBoost trim will come equipped with a 2.3-liter turbocharged four-cylinder engine producing 310 horsepower and 350 lb-ft of torque. The GT trim will feature a 5.0-liter V8 engine producing 480 horsepower and 420 lb-ft of torque. Both trims will be available with either a six-speed manual transmission or a ten-speed automatic transmission.

Special Editions

In addition to the base EcoBoost and GT trims, the 2026 Ford Mustang will also be available in a number of special editions, including the Mach 1, Shelby GT350, and Shelby GT500.

  • The Mach 1 will be a track-focused variant of the Mustang GT, featuring a more powerful engine, upgraded suspension, and aerodynamic enhancements.
  • The Shelby GT350 will be a high-performance variant of the Mustang GT, featuring a naturally aspirated 5.2-liter V8 engine producing over 500 horsepower.
  • The Shelby GT500 will be the top-of-the-line Mustang, featuring a supercharged 5.2-liter V8 engine producing over 700 horsepower.

Engine Options and Performance

The 2026 Ford Mustang offers a range of engine options to cater to diverse performance needs. These engines provide impressive horsepower, torque, and fuel efficiency, enhancing the driving experience for enthusiasts.

2.3L EcoBoost

  • Horsepower: 330 hp
  • Torque: 350 lb-ft
  • Fuel efficiency: Up to 25 mpg city / 32 mpg highway

5.0L Coyote V8

  • Horsepower: 480 hp
  • Torque: 420 lb-ft
  • Fuel efficiency: Up to 15 mpg city / 23 mpg highway

Safety Features

The Mustang’s comprehensive suite of safety features includes:

  • Adaptive Cruise Control: Automatically adjusts speed to maintain a safe distance from the vehicle ahead.
  • Lane Keeping System: Keeps the vehicle centered in its lane and alerts the driver if it starts to drift.
  • Blind Spot Monitoring: Detects vehicles in the driver’s blind spots and alerts them with a warning light in the side mirror.
  • Rear Cross-Traffic Alert: Warns the driver of approaching vehicles when reversing.
  • Pre-Collision Assist with Automatic Emergency Braking: Detects potential collisions and applies the brakes automatically if the driver doesn’t respond.

These features work together to provide drivers with peace of mind and increased protection on the road.
